Abstract
Disclosed is an artificial heart and lung apparatus (100) that can be connected to a patient (P), and transfers removed blood to a human body via a roller pump (120), the system including: the roller pump (120); a blood removal line (101) which transfers removed blood to the roller pump (120); a first blood transfer line (104) that transfers blood, which is transferred from the roller pump (120), to the human body; a blood removal rate sensor (111) that is provided in the blood removal line (101); and a control unit (140), in which the control unit (140) performs control such that a blood transfer rate of the roller pump (120) is in a specific range with respect to a blood removal rate measured by a blood removal rate sensor (111).
Core Innovation
The invention relates to an artificial heart and lung apparatus including a blood circulation system that can be connected to a human body. Blood removed from the human body flows through a blood removal line to a blood transfer pump, and blood sent from the blood transfer pump is transferred to the human body through a blood transfer line.
The apparatus includes blood removal rate measurement means provided in the blood removal line to measure a blood removal rate parameter, and blood transfer rate measurement means provided in the blood transfer line to measure a blood transfer rate parameter. A control unit controls a blood transfer rate of the blood transfer pump by controlling a rotation speed of the blood transfer pump with a control signal, such that a transfer rate calculated from the blood transfer rate parameter is synchronized with a removal rate calculated from the blood removal rate parameter.
The control is further described with correction process setting units that compensate deviations of sensor/pump characteristics using correction process data. Flow rate adjustment means are provided for adjusting a removal rate and/or a transfer rate, and to prevent backflow when the blood transfer pump is stopped.
The described circulation maintains blood transfer matching the removal rate when the removal rate changes, thereby achieving stable circulation at suitable flow rates.
Claims Coverage
The independent claims cover two inventive aspects: a connectable blood circulation system and a method implementing the same synchronization. The main inventive features comprise rate measurement in both lines and rotation-speed control to synchronize calculated transfer and removal rates, with dependent claims adding correction-process control, specifying a centrifugal pump, and adding flow-rate adjustment means in the removal line and/or the transfer line.
Synchronizing transfer rate with removal rate via rotation-speed control
A blood circulation system that measures a blood removal rate parameter in a blood removal line and a blood transfer rate parameter in a blood transfer line, calculates a removal rate and a transfer rate from the respective parameters, and controls a blood transfer pump by controlling a rotation speed so that a transfer rate synchronized with a removal rate is achieved.
Correction-process control using correction process data
A blood circulation system including a correction process setting unit that uses correction process data to control the blood transfer pump so that a blood transfer rate corresponds to a blood removal rate.
Centrifugal blood transfer pump controlled by rotational speed
The blood transfer pump is a centrifugal pump, and the control unit regulates the centrifugal pump by controlling a rotational speed.
Flow-rate adjustment means in the blood removal line
The blood circulation system includes flow-rate adjustment means provided in the blood removal line to adjust a blood removal rate.
Flow-rate adjustment means in the blood transfer line
The blood circulation system includes flow-rate adjustment means provided in the blood transfer line to adjust a blood transfer rate.
Method for synchronizing transfer rate with removal rate by measuring and rotating the pump
A blood circulation method that measures a blood removal rate parameter of blood flowing through a blood removal line and a blood transfer rate parameter of blood flowing through a blood transfer line, calculates a removal rate and a transfer rate, and controls a blood transfer pump by controlling a rotational speed so that the transfer rate is synchronized with the removal rate.
Overall claim coverage centers on measuring removal and transfer rate parameters in respective lines and synchronizing calculated transfer and removal rates by rotation-speed control of the blood transfer pump. Dependent coverage adds correction-process control via correction process data, specifies the blood transfer pump as a centrifugal pump with rotational-speed regulation, and introduces flow-rate adjustment means in the blood removal line and/or the blood transfer line.
Stated Advantages
Stable blood circulation by synchronizing blood transfer matching the removal rate when the removal rate changes during surgery.
Stable circulation at suitable flow rates.
Documented Applications
Artificial heart and lung apparatus for blood circulation connected to a human body, including blood removal and blood transfer using a blood transfer pump and controlled synchronization of transfer and removal rates.
